Definition and Explanation of Artificial Intelligence (AI)

Artificial intelligence is a technology that has the capability to perform tasks that typically require human intelligence. Through sophisticated algorithms, AI can analyze large volumes of data, identify patterns, and provide valuable insights for decision-making processes.

Generative AI in Creative Fields

While AI has been transforming industries, generative AI is gaining traction in creative fields. It is used to augment the work of writers, graphic designers, artists, and musicians, rather than replacing it. By leveraging generative AI, these creative professionals can automate repetitive tasks, access new design possibilities, and spark innovative ideas. The collaboration between human creativity and generative AI generates remarkable results. Moreover, generative AI is proving to be an indispensable tool for product design, particularly in the early creative stages. Designers can utilize generative AI to explore countless design variations rapidly, helping them identify the most promising directions. This accelerates the ideation and prototyping processes, ultimately leading to more innovative and refined products.
